Oil Pressure Warning Lamp Stays Off (Ignition Switch ON)





WARNING LAMPS


Oil Pressure Warning Lamp Stays Off (Ignition Switch ON)

1.CHECK OIL PRESSURE WARNING LAMP OPERATION
Activate IPDM E/R auto active test. Refer to Auto Active Test.
Does oil pressure warning lamp blink?
YES >> GO TO 2.
NO >> GO TO 5.
2.CHECK IPDM E/R INPUT SIGNAL
1. Turn ignition switch ON.





2. Check voltage between IPDM E/R harness connector and ground.





OK or NG
OK >> Replace IPDM E/R. Refer to Inspection with CONSULT-III (Self-Diagnosis) Service and Repair,
NG >> GO TO 3.
3.CHECK OIL PRESSURE SWITCH
1. Turn ignition switch OFF.
2. Disconnect oil pressure switch connector.
3. Check oil pressure switch. Refer to Warning Lamps.
OK or NG
OK >> GO TO 4.
NG >> Replace oil pressure switch.
4.CHECK OIL PRESSURE SWITCH CIRCUIT
1. Disconnect IPDM E/R connector.





2. Check continuity between IPDM E/R harness connector (A) and oil pressure switch harness connector (B).





OK or NG
OK >> Replace IPDM E/R. Refer to Service and Repair.
NG >> Repair harness or connector.
5.CHECK CAN COMMUNICATION
Select "METER/M&A" on CONSULT-III, and perform self-diagnosis of combination meter.
Self-diagnostic results content
No malfunction detected>>GO TO 6.
Malfunction detected>> Check applicable parts, and repair or replace as necessary.
6.CHECK COMBINATION METER INPUT SIGNAL
Select "METER/M&A" on CONSULT-III. Operate ignition switch with "OIL W/L" of "DATA MONITOR" and check operation status.





OK or NG
OK >> Replace combination meter. Refer to Removal And Installation.
NG >> Replace IPDM E/R. Refer to Service and Repair.
